Govt Halts Executive PLI Scheme in Public Banks, AIBOC Hails Unity
India’s government has halted the executive Performance Linked Incentive (PLI) scheme for public sector banks, a move praised by the All India Bank Officers’ Confederation (AIBOC) as a victory of collective unity. The pause, linked to tax reforms, aims to review incentive frameworks.
India’s government has put the executive Performance Linked Incentive (PLI) scheme for public sector banks on hold. The All India Bank Officers’ Confederation (AIBOC) welcomed the decision, calling it a triumph of collective unity among bank staff.
- Reason: Part of broader tax reform discussions and a reassessment of incentive structures.
- Impact: Public banks will pause PLI-linked payouts until further review.
- Reaction: AIBOC sees the move as a win for employee solidarity.
